The Night Auditor is responsible for managing all overnight front office operations, including guest services and financial reconciliation. This role serves as the overnight ambassador of the hotel, ensuring that guests receive warm, attentive service consistent with Forbes 5-Star standards, while also ensuring the integrity of the hotel’s financial records. The Night Auditor plays a vital dual role in upholding the luxury guest experience and ensuring accurate end-of-day reporting and compliance.

DUTIES & R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Greet late-arriving guests and facilitate check-in and check-out processes in accordance with Forbes 5-Star standards, with warmth, professionalism, and efficiency.

  • Respond to guest inquiries, requests, and issues promptly, taking ownership of resolution while maintaining discretion and courtesy.

  • Maintain a calm and welcoming presence in the lobby overnight, ensuring guest comfort and security.

  • Offer personalized service by recognizing guest preferences, noting special occasions, and delivering amenities as needed.

  • Conduct overnight room service or housekeeping requests when other departments are unavailable.

  • Accurately audit, balance, and consolidate all revenue transactions and charges for the day across departments (e.g., Rooms, F&B, Spa).

  • Reconcile the front desk’s cash drawer, credit card transactions, and folios; resolve discrepancies.

  • Prepare and distribute daily revenue reports, trial balances, and accounting summaries for management review.

  • Post charges and payments to guest accounts and ensure all folios are accurate and ready for guest review.

  • Monitor the property for unusual activity, guest safety, and secure access points; coordinate with security as needed.

  • Complete property walks and ensure public areas are clean, orderly, and secure.

  • Handle emergency procedures such as fire alarms, medical issues, or inclement weather protocols in coordination with hotel leadership.

  • Prepare and deliver a detailed end-of-shift report for morning management and front office teams.

  • Ensure smooth transition by briefing the early shift on overnight events, outstanding guest needs, and operational priorities.

  • Log all incidents, maintenance concerns, and guest feedback in appropriate systems.

REQUIRED SKILLS & EXPERIENCE:

  • Minimum 1–2 years of experience in front office or night audit operations at a luxury hotel; Forbes 5-Star or AAA Five Diamond experience preferred.

  • Familiarity with hotel property management systems and basic accounting procedures.

  • Strong attention to detail, numerical accuracy, and the ability to identify and resolve errors efficiently.

  • Professional demeanor, exceptional communication skills, and the ability to work independently overnight.

  • Strong knowledge of Charleston's local area, dining, attractions, and transportation options.

  • Must be able to work overnight shifts, weekends, and holidays consistently.

  • Capable of responding quickly and calmly to guest emergencies or safety situations.

  • Must be able to resolve problems, handle conflict, and make effective decisions under pressure.

Beemok Hospitality Collection (BHC) is a purpose-driven portfolio of hotels, restaurants, and cultural landmarks in Charleston. Founded in 2021, BHC is guided by the belief that hospitality is at its finest when it creates enduring, meaningful connections. The journey began with the revitalization of The Charleston Place and has since grown to include Sorelle, The Riviera Theater, Credit One Stadium, American Gardens, and the upcoming waterfront hotel, The Cooper. Each property reflects BHC’s vision of hospitality as a way to connect people, celebrate culture, and carry Charleston forward.
